About Edwin J. Crouse

Edwin J. Crouse is a scholar working on Molecular Biology, Plant Science, Ecology, Organic Chemistry and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ics, having authored 23 papers that have together received 615 indexed citations. Recurring topics across this work include Genomics and Phylogenetic Studies (14 papers), Protist diversity and phylogeny (10 papers), Photosynthetic Processes and Mechanisms (10 papers), RNA and protein synthesis mechanisms (5 papers), Microbial Community Ecology and Physiology (4 papers), RNA modifications and cancer (3 papers), Plant Disease Resistance and Genetics (3 papers) and Cassava research and cyanide (2 papers). The work is most often cited by research in Molecular Biology (549 citations), Plant Science (205 citations), Ecology (87 citations), Ecology, Evolution, Behavior and Systematics (65 citations) and Renewable Energy, Sustainability and the Environment (38 citations). Edwin J. Crouse has collaborated with scholars based in France, Germany and United States. Frequent co-authors include Karl Gordon, R. G. Herrmann, H. J. Bohnert, Hans J. Bohnert, Erhard Stutz, Jürgen M. Schmitt, Mario Keller, J.H. Weil, Gérard Burkard and A.J. Driesel. Their work appears in journals such as European Journal of Biochemistry, Current Genetics, Theoretical and Applied Genetics, Gene and FEBS Letters.
